The Trekker Alaska Top case holds one modular helmet. Featuring the MONOKEY® fixing system, which allows for a single lock to open and release the plate with the same key. Compatible with all Monokey plates, apart from those with the stop light kit connection.
Like the Trekker ALASKA side case, it comes in two finishes: Natural and Black. The clean, minimal aesthetic pairs well with the rest of the range, and prioritizes practicality of use. Particular care has been devoted to ensuring the product is durable and repairable: the removal system, the stabilizers at the bottom, the base and other components can be easily replaced, greatly extending the useful life of the top case.
Features
- WIRELEASE® SYSTEM: the cases are released from the plate by turning an external knob that is equipped with a cable system (Patented), placed directly under the Security Lock. It is not necessary to turn the knob to attach the cases.
- Two handles placed on the back of the top case, which are also integrated with the strong hinges on the lid, allowing the latter to open more fully without the need for classic retention cables: once opened, the lid is held in position in order to make packing/unpacking easier.
- Four belt-strap loops integrated into the structure of the lid, set into the contoured lid to give an elegant shape to the whole case.
- Set up to allow the attachment of a backrest (available for purchase as an optional) using screws, without the need to pierce or attach any component with adhesive;
- Rivets fitted with gaskets and sealed using silicone, ensuring watertightness even under the worst riding conditions.
- A series of grips built into the interior, integrated into the supporting structure, allowing loads to be attached to both the lid and bottom of the case.

Kawasaki Z750 Motorcycle - Street (2004-2011)
The Kawasaki Z750, produced from 2004 to 2011, is a popular naked sportbike known for its versatile 748cc liquid-cooled, DOHC, 16-valve inline-four engine with digital fuel injection. Throughout its production, the Z750 offered a blend of performance and everyday usability. The model saw significant evolution during this period. From 2004 to 2006, the first generation Z750 featured a conventional fork, with the Z750S variant (introduced in 2005) adding a front fairing and a split seat for a more touring-friendly option. A major revision occurred in 2007, marking the second generation. This update brought aggressive new styling, a revised engine for improved low-end torque and reduced vibration, and an upgraded 41mm inverted front fork, along with petal-design brake discs and chassis improvements. The Z750S was discontinued. In 2011, while the standard Z750 continued, Kawasaki introduced the sportier Z750R. This premium trim featured upgraded suspension (including an inverted fork from the Z1000 and an aluminum swingarm with a piggyback shock), enhanced braking with radial-mount calipers, and distinct styling. Maintenance
| Component | Interval | Details |
| Engine Oil and Oil Filter | 12,000 km or 1 year | SAE 10W-40 oil (API SH/SJ or newer, JASO MA). Hiflofiltro HF303RC filter suggested. |
| Spark Plugs | Not specified | NGK CR9EK. Torque: 13 Nm. |
| Air Filter | Not specified | Check and replace if dirty. Paper filters require regular replacement, reusable filters require cleaning. |
| Coolant | Every 4 years | 50/50 pre-mix of ethylene glycol-based coolant with anti-corrosion inhibitors (e.g., Valvoline Zerex G05). |
